Bellicum. Bellicum agrees to indemnify, defend and hold BioVec and its Affiliates and their respective directors, officers, employees, agents and their respective successors, heirs and assigns (the “BioVec Indemnitees”) harmless from and against any losses, costs, claims, damages, liabilities or expense (including reasonable attorneys’ and professional fees and other expenses of litigation) (collectively, “Liabilities”) arising, directly or indirectly, out of or in connection with Third Party claims, suits, actions, demands or judgments, relating to (a) the negligence or willful misconduct of Bellicum, its Affiliates or Sublicensees, (b) personal injury or death resulting from any Licensed Product developed, manufactured, used, sold or otherwise distributed by or on behalf of Bellicum, its Affiliates, Sublicensees or other designees; (c) any breach by Bellicum of its representations, warranties or covenants made in this Agreement, except, in each case, to the extent such Liabilities result from the matters described in Section 8.2 (a) or (b); and (d) the exercise by Bellicum, its Affiliates or Sublicensees of the rights granted herein.
